If you wish to renew your contract at your current school, you will need the following documents ;

1. Visa Extension Application (from the immigration office)
2. Passport and your Alien Registration Card
3. New contract
4. Sponsorship Certificate (from school)
5. A copy of Certificate of School / Business Registration (from school)
6. Processing Fee (30k for the extension + 50k for multi-re-entry permit)
7. New Criminal Record Certificate, apostillized / embassy notarized if you are in Korea.
8. New Health Check Certificate

Please note that for those who had their initial E2 visa issued by the Superintendent of GPOE, you may be exempted from providing the above two documents. However this is at the discretion of the case officers at each Immigration Office.

Is it possible to get and fill out the Visa Extension application form on the day I go to immigration or do I have to get and fill out the form before going?


You can do it on the day. It's a standard form. Tick the box that says "Extension of sojourn".

Also, to make payment you must buy 3 man won stamps from a desk in the office and stick them to the base of the form. There will be glue on the table where the forms are.
